FATAL ACCIDENT IN WELLINGTON
Wellington, D comber 29.
George Brown, aged about eight years, son of Mr Samuel Bro»n, Mayur of Wellington, was killed this afternoon. He was riding m a cart opposite his father's residence when the horse baoked over a uteep cutting, the poor lad receiving suoh Injuries that death resulted In a few minutes. The driver of the cart escaped with a few bruises. Mr and Mrs Brown are absent m the South, having gone down yesterday with the intention of asoendlng Mount Cook.
